Paying homage to the traditional British Three Peaks challenge, which dares participants to climb three of UK’s highest peaks within 24 hours, the classic 576 model receives a makeover that readies for the outdoors. The “Ben Nevis,” “Scarfell” and “Snowden” all feature aspects that are often seen in modern climbing equipment, and each pair see their corresponding mountains stitched at the tongue along with a compass icon on the insole. Retailing for £130 (approximately $220 USD), the New Balance “Three Peaks Pack” will be available January 1st at select retailers including Size?, Foot Patrol, End, Hanon, Offspring and Crooked Tongues.
